Western Digital
Technologist Servo Firmware Engineering
Western Digital, San Jose, California, United States,
Job Description
ESSENTIAL DUTIES AND RESPONSIBILITIES
This is an experienced position in a Servo firmware development team to develop real-time firmware supporting the Servo functionality of Western Digital's Enterprise hard disk drive products.
The work will be primarily focused on developing C/C++ firmware to run on an embedded processor but may also entail a small amount of assembly language code for Western Digital's custom DSP assist processor.
Candidate will be expected to own significant code development efforts and will participate in firmware design, implementation, bench-level testing, failure analysis and documentation.
Candidate will also be expected to work in an agile development process.
ESSENTIAL DUTIES AND RESPONSIBILITIES
This is an experienced position in a Servo firmware development team to develop real-time firmware supporting the Servo functionality of Western Digital's Enterprise hard disk drive products.
The work will be primarily focused on developing C/C++ firmware to run on an embedded processor but may also entail a small amount of assembly language code for Western Digital's custom DSP assist processor.
Candidate will be expected to own significant code development efforts and will participate in firmware design, implementation, bench-level testing, failure analysis and documentation.
Candidate will also be expected to work in an agile development process.